Its iconic red neon signs light up the night sky of Butte Montana; the Pekin Noodle Parlor is the oldest surviving Chinese-American restaurant in the world. As one of the central elements of Main Street, this restaurant is beloved and cherished by most locals. The redesign sought to breathe new life into the establishment with a more modern, yet still traditional look. Taking inspiration from the punk movement brewing among the younger generation of Butte’s population, and its namesake, Beijing, famous for its neon lights to which a whole festival is dedicated.
